Latest Patents

Gebremichael's latest patents include compositions and methods for the inhibition of MUC-5 mucin gene expression. The first patent relates to methods for identifying inhibitors of mucin production, as well as methods for treating airway diseases such as cystic fibrosis, chronic bronchitis, bronchial pneumonia, and asthma. The invention provides compositions for use in the method, which include reporter gene constructs that are inducible by mucomones. The second patent mirrors the first, emphasizing the importance of inhibiting mucin production to improve patient outcomes in respiratory health.
